40.7 MRAD Elevation Travel — Massive 140 MOA adjustment range allows precision long-range optics engagement to 1,500 yards and beyond without aftermarket rails or shimming
First Focal Plane Performance — Zeiss long-range optic design enables accurate holdovers and windage corrections at any magnification for rapid target transitions in competitive environments
34mm Main Tube Construction — Robust tube diameter provides superior strength and expanded internal adjustment range compared to standard 30mm designs for professional-grade riflescope reliability
ZEISS T Multi-Layer Coating* — Advanced six-layer coating system maximizes 90% light transmission for exceptional clarity during critical dawn and dusk hunting periods
LotuTec Protective Coating — Water and oil repellent outer lens treatment creates a 110° contact angle for effortless cleaning and scratch-resistant durability in harsh field conditions
Digital Illuminated Reticle — Daylight-visible illumination with auto-shutoff and angle sensor ensures precise shot placement regardless of ambient lighting conditions for tactical applications
Strengths: This Zeiss long-range optic excels with extraordinary glass clarity that outperforms comparable precision long-range optics in low-light conditions, achieving 90% light transmission through premium SCHOTT glass elements. The massive 40.7 MRAD elevation travel enables shots beyond 1,500 yards without aftermarket rails, while tactile turrets with ballistic stop deliver repeatable tracking accuracy that competition shooters demand for match-winning performance.
Limitations: At 32.6 ounces, this professional-grade riflescope adds significant weight compared to lighter hunting scopes, making it challenging to carry during extended backcountry pursuits. The tight eyebox at higher magnifications requires precise head positioning, and the premium German engineering commands a substantial investment that exceeds many shooters' budgets for general hunting applications.

What scope rings are required for this Zeiss long-range optic?
Requires 34mm diameter rings with Picatinny or Weaver rail mounting system. Rings sold separately.
Does the illumination automatically shut off to save battery life?
Yes - the motion sensor turns off illumination when tilted beyond 45°, and it also features a 4-hour auto-shutoff.
Can I use this professional-grade riflescope for both hunting and competition?
Designed for both applications with 40.7 MRAD elevation travel and precision long-range optics performance.
Why does my reticle appear blurry when I first look through it?
Adjust the fast-focus eyepiece for your vision and ensure proper eye relief at 90mm.
How do I reset the ballistic stop after changing my zero?
Unscrew elevation turret screws, lift turret, tighten screws, re-zero, then reset the ballistic stop position.
What's the difference between the MOA and MRAD versions?
The MOA version uses 0.25 MOA clicks, while the MRAD version uses 0.1 MRAD clicks; both track identically.
Is this scope waterproof enough for harsh weather conditions?
Waterproof to 400 mbar (13 feet submersion) with nitrogen purging and LotuTec coating protection.
